In this episode of the Kingdom Flow podcast, hosts Ian Sperry and Kyle Jones discuss the recent Charlie Kirk shooting and its impact on their faith and community. They explore how believers can respond to tragedy—not just with outward action, but through deep self-examination, spiritual growth, and renewed commitment to family and faith. The conversation delves into the dangers of unchecked sin, the importance of accountability, and the power of making proactive choices to safeguard one’s spiritual life. Listeners are encouraged to reflect, tighten up areas of vulnerability, and turn moments of crisis into opportunities for God’s glory and personal transformation.
